Provide the interviewer with a target range you would like your salary to fall within, given your experience and the position you are applying for. By providing a range, you are demonstrating flexibility while also voicing what you feel your value is. City of Hope offers a comprehensive benefits package to ensure their employees' physical, emotional, and financial well-being.
If other benefits like employee discounts, work-life balance, health benefits, mental health services, retirement saving options, etc., are essential to you, also share that you consider that when evaluating a compensation package.

"Base salary is important to me. However, I'm looking for tuition reimbursement benefits as I consider completing my master's program in the next two years. I want to be in the 70-75,000 range, but if tuition reimbursement is part of the package, I'm open to negotiating."

"Given my ten years of experience in bedside nursing, plus recently having completed my master's degree, I'm looking to earn between 85,000-90,000 per year. 401k options are also important to me when considering a potential job offer."
